Subject: StubSmith 4.2 release candidate — security review requested

Team, the StubSmith test-data factory library release candidate is now staged. All generated fixtures are deterministic and seeded; no production data paths are touched. Dependency diffs since 4.1 are attached, and the sandbox audit from the Hollowbrook review passed without findings. For verification against the signed artifact, the build token follows below.

trace token, bagag-kawep: htk6_d2d45a

## Building Access — Spares Room (Hullbrook Annex)

Contractors: the spare hardware room is down the east corridor on the ground floor, third door on the left. Sign in at the front desk first and grab a visitor lanyard. Anything you take out, jot it in the blue logbook — yes, even the little stuff. The door self-locks, so don't wedge it. To get in, punch in the code below.

staff pass of hagug-taguf = bdg-HJ-9

# Coldhaven Archiver — Environments

Quick rundown for reviewers: Coldhaven runs in three environments — dev, staging, and prod — each archiving its own set of cold storage buckets on a weekly sweep. Staging mirrors prod's retention rules but with smaller buckets. Before approving changes, sanity-check them against the current prod values shown below.

settings of fahag-haduf:
[ulaox]
port = 8443
region = south-2
host = ulaox.lumiccorp.internal
timeout_ms = 500
retries = 8

## Changed defaults

Heads up: the Ledgerline tax-rate lookup cache now defaults to a 15-minute TTL instead of 24 hours. Turns out rates in the Veldt County sandbox were going stale mid-demo, which was embarrassing. Eviction is now LRU rather than FIFO, and the cache warms on boot. If you're reviewing, check that nothing hardcodes the old TTL. The new defaults land as follows.

deployment values, bajop-taweg:
holwyn:
  log_level: debug
  metrics_host: metrics.holwyn.zemvarsys.internal
  pool_size: 32